基于可视化操作的端口网络参数仿真软件设计方法

文档序号:6366508阅读:285来源:国知局
专利名称:基于可视化操作的端口网络参数仿真软件设计方法
技术领域
本发明涉及一种基于可视化操作的端ロ网络參数仿真软件设计方法。
背景技术
射频集成电路是指使用半导体集成电路エ艺技术制作的射频电路,具有体积小,功耗低,可靠性高等特点。常见的射频电路有低噪声放大器,功率放大器,振荡器,混频器等,工作频率从几百MHz到几个GHz、几十个GHz不等,是无线通信设备非常重要的信号处理模块,其性能好坏直接影响产品质量。近年来,无线通信技术发展迅速,无线产品被广泛的应用于人们生活的各个方面,对射频集成电路也提出了更高的要求,要求具有更优的信号处理能力和更短的产品开发周期。 射频集成电路主要由晶体管有源器件和电感电容等无源器件构成,按照传统的设计方法,设计者首先根据系统需求制定射频集成电路的性能參数,确定电路结构画原理图,用电路仿真确定原理图的參数设计正确,再根据电路原理图画版图,完成版图之后需要进行版图和原理图的对照验证,以确定版图的正确性,接着提取版图的寄生參数并做后仿真,如果后仿真的结果不理想,则返回原理图优化设计參数,同时修改相应的版图,然后继续提取版图的寄生參数并做后仿真,如果后仿真的结果达到设计的预期效果就送代エ厂制作芯片。然而,传统的设计方法受限于同一张视图只能显示ー种类型的參数仿真结果,且对同一张图中的曲线不能有选择的显示,不便于用户对某些特定的曲线查看、编辑;传统的设计方法不支持Q參数、L參数及C參数的仿真。

发明内容
本发明所要解决的技术问题是提供一种基于可视化操作的端ロ网络參数仿真软件设计方法,以解决现有的软件中存在同一视图窗口中,不能同时显示多种參数类型的仿真结果图、对仿真结果图不易进行变换显示(根据參数类型及Curve类型选择不同,呈现不同的仿真结果图)、不支持模板模式及Grid模式显示图形的缺点。本发明为解决上述技术问题采用以下技术方案本发明设计了ー种基于可视化操作的端ロ网络參数仿真软件设计方法,其特征在于,包括如下具体步骤
步骤(I):通过端ロ网络參数仿真软件,导入仿真所需的数据源;
步骤(2):从步骤(I)中的数据源中整理、提取出S參数,并将数据保存在缓存中;
步骤(3):弹出select Curve对话框,用户根据需求选择部分或者全部Curve显示;步骤(4):弹出Template对话框,从文件中读取对应该数据源的可用模板信息,并以列表形式呈现给用户,用户根据需求选择某种类型模板或者采用默认方式,即不加载模板;步骤(5):根据參数类型及Curve类型对步骤(2)中提取的数据进行计算转换首次显示采用默认的參数类型及Curve类型,并根据用户选择參数类型及Curve类型的不同变换仿真结果 步骤(6):在视图窗口中显示仿真结果 步骤(7):若需要进行图形编辑,则具体包括如下操作
步骤(701):在视图窗口中通过点击某种类型參数类型按钮控件及Curve类型按钮控件,将显示的现有曲线图形的S參数仿真图形瞬间切换到Y參数仿真图形、将显示的现有曲线图形的实部仿真瞬间切换到虚部仿真等;
步骤(702):用户通过视图窗口中控件,将同一数据源中S參数仿真图形、Y參数仿真图形、Z參数仿真图形、Q參数仿真图形、L參数仿真图形、C參数仿真图形、Smith參数仿真图形整合到同一张视图中显示;
步骤(703):用户通过Plot对话框可提取出不同数据源中的曲线信息,重新组合到一张视图中显示,供用户加以比较分析;
步骤(704):用户借助差分对设置对话框对数据源中的端ロ參数进行Diff配对仿真;步骤(705):用户将当前仿真所做的所有设置保存成模板形式,再次执行相同的操作可直接使用模板,提高工作效率。本发明采用以上技术方案与现有技术相比,具有以下技术效果
1.本发明所设计的基于可视化操作的端ロ网络參数仿真软件设计方法能够实现在同一视图窗口中,根据用户的需求同时显示不同參数类型的波形仿真 2.本发明所设计的基于可视化操作的端ロ网络參数仿真软件设计方法能够实现相同的端口数,不同数据源之间的曲线合并显示、编辑等操作;
3.本发明所设计的基于可视化操作的端ロ网络參数仿真软件设计方法能够实现针对ニ端ロ提供Q參数、L參数、C參数的波形仿真;
4.本发明所设计的基于可视化操作的端ロ网络參数仿真软件设计方法提供模板功能,用户可将仿真设置保存成模板形式,用户再次执行相同的操作可直接使用模板,提高工作效率;
5.本发明所设计的基于可视化操作的端ロ网络參数仿真软件设计方法能够提供Grid模式的仿真结果图显示,对曲线可以以组的方式进行再次组合显示,可对组合的曲线进行仿真结果图变换(根据选择的參数类型及Curve类型不同显示不同的仿真结果图),对组合的曲线进行随时的进行增减操作,便于用户查看所需的曲线仿真结果图。


图I为本发明所设计的基于可视化操作的端ロ网络參数仿真软件设计方法的流程图。
具体实施例方式下面结合附图对本发明的技术方案做进ー步的详细说明
如图I所示,本发明设计了ー种基于可视化操作的端ロ网络參数仿真软件设计方法,其特征在于,包括如下具体步骤
步骤(I):通过端ロ网络參数仿真软件,导入仿真所需的数据源;
步骤(2):从步骤(I)中的数据源中整理、提取出S參数,并将数据保存在缓存中;步骤(3):弹出select Curve对话框,用户可以根据需求选择部分或者全部Curve显
示;
步骤(4):弹出Template对话框,从文件中读取对应该数据源的可用模板信息,并以列表形式呈现给用户,用户根据需求选择某种类型模板或者采用默认方式(不加载模板);步骤(5):根据參数类型及Curve类型对步骤(2)中提取的数据进行计算转换(首次显示采用默认的參数类型及Curve类型,后期可根据用户选择參数类型及Curve类型的不同变换仿真结果图); 步骤(6):在视图窗口中显示仿真结果 步骤(7):若需要进行图形编辑,则具体包括如下操作
步骤(701):在视图窗口中通过点击某种类型參数类型按钮控件及Curve类型按钮控件,对显示的现有曲线图形进行瞬间的变换,如S參数仿真图形切換到Y參数仿真图形、实部仿真切換到虚部仿真等;
步骤(702):用户通过视图窗口中控件,可将同一数据源中S參数仿真图形、Y參数仿真图形、Z參数仿真图形、Q參数仿真图形、L參数仿真图形、C參数仿真图形、Smith參数仿真图形整合到同一张视图中显示;
步骤(703):用户通过Plot对话框可提取出不同数据源中的曲线信息,重新组合到一张视图中显示,供用户加以比较分析;
步骤(704):用户可借助差分对设置对话框对数据源中的端ロ參数进行Diff配对仿
真;
步骤(705):用户可将当前仿真所做的所有设置保存成模板形式,再次执行相同的操作可直接使用模板,提高工作效率。
权利要求
1. 一种基于可视化操作的端口网络参数仿真软件设计方法,其特征在于,包括如下具体步骤 步骤(I):通过端口网络参数仿真软件,导入仿真所需的数据源; 步骤(2):从步骤(I)中的数据源中整理、提取出S参数,并将数据保存在缓存中;步骤(3):弹出select Curve对话框,用户根据需求选择部分或者全部Curve显示;步骤(4):弹出Template对话框,从文件中读取对应该数据源的可用模板信息,并以列表形式呈现给用户,用户根据需求选择某种类型模板或者采用默认方式,即不加载模板;步骤(5):根据参数类型及Curve类型对步骤(2)中提取的数据进行计算转换首次显示采用默认的参数类型及Curve类型,并根据用户选择参数类型及Curve类型的不同变换仿真结果图; 步骤(6):在视图窗口中显示仿真结果图; 步骤(7):若需要进行图形编辑,则具体包括如下操作 步骤(701):在视图窗口中通过点击某种类型参数类型按钮控件及Curve类型按钮控件,将显示的现有曲线图形的S参数仿真图形瞬间切换到Y参数仿真图形、将显示的现有曲线图形的实部仿真瞬间切换到虚部仿真等; 步骤(702):用户通过视图窗口中控件,将同一数据源中S参数仿真图形、Y参数仿真图形、Z参数仿真图形、Q参数仿真图形、L参数仿真图形、C参数仿真图形、Smith参数仿真图形整合到同一张视图中显示; 步骤(703):用户通过Plot对话框可提取出不同数据源中的曲线信息,重新组合到一张视图中显示,供用户加以比较分析; 步骤(704):用户借助差分对设置对话框对数据源中的端口参数进行Diff配对仿真;步骤(705):用户将当前仿真所做的所有设置保存成模板形式,再次执行相同的操作可直接使用模板,提高工作效率。
全文摘要
本发明公开了一种基于可视化操作的端口网络参数仿真软件设计方法,其中,包括导入数据源、整理和提取数据、参数类型和曲线类型选择、对数据进行计算变换和仿真结果图5个主要步骤。本发明所设计的基于可视化操作的端口网络参数仿真软件设计方法能够解决现有的软件中存在同一视图窗口中,不能同时显示多种参数类型的曲线图及对曲线图不易快速变换显示,不具有设计模板功能、差分对编辑功能、Grid模式图形显示功能等。
文档编号G06F9/44GK102662657SQ20121007196
公开日2012年9月12日 申请日期2012年3月19日 优先权日2012年3月19日
发明者代文亮, 凌峰, 夏云兵, 蒋历国, 陶涛 申请人:苏州芯禾电子科技有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1